Disney and DreamWorks May be Part of Illegal Wage-fixing Cartel

wage-fixing-cartel-disney-dreamworks-pixar-lucasfilmsThe Department of Justice has been investigating antitrust and class action lawsuits over wage-fixing activities that have occurred among Silicon Valley technology companies and animation studios. This would be the largest wage-fixing cartel in American history, and has combined some of the most powerful figures in the technology and entertainment industries in a conspiracy to illegally suppress the wages of their employees. This includes Apple’s Steve Jobs, Lucasfilm’s George Lucas, Pixar’s Ed Catmull, and Google’s Eric Schmidt.

Tech site Pando Daily has recently been reporting and focusing more on the animation studios associated with this scandal. This illegal wage-fixing goes beyond Pixar and Lucasfilm, and according to Catmull and Lucas, Walt Disney Animation Studios and DreamWorks are also extremely involved and have been participating in acts to keep their employees wages abnormally low.

Disney Animation has become central to this crime, since the company owns both Pixar and Lucasfilm, and it should be noted that as the company was forcing wages lower, their stock prices and profits have soared to an all-time high.
